[ ] Key ceremony — DocLintern signing key

Contractor task. DocLintern is our documentation linter; release artifacts must be signed before publishing to the internal registry. Ceremony steps: two witnesses present, generate keypair on the air-gapped laptop in the Fernhall room, export the public half only, shred the session notes, record serials in the ledger. Do not photograph the screen. The sealed backup token requires the recovery passphrase noted below.

unlock words, fawig-bagef: olidor-holir-istox-holath-tamys-quenion-giliel

MEMO — Eastward Push

Team, it's official: Brundle & Vask is opening shop in the Caldermoor region next quarter. Two branches first, more if the numbers hold. Petra Lindqvist will coordinate staffing, so send her your transfer volunteers early. Keep this quiet until the public announcement lands. For branch managers only, here's the confidential piece of the plan.

board note of tagug-hahag: Praionax Logistics is in early talks to buy Julaxek Group for about $36.3 million. The Julmir launch date is March 1, and nothing goes to the press before then.

## v2.4.1 — Brindlehook webhook service

- Retries now use exponential backoff with jitter (max 6 attempts, 15 min cap).
- 410 responses permanently disable the endpoint; no further retries.
- Dead-letter queue added for exhausted deliveries.

New folks: read the retry runbook before touching this code. The change owner is named below.

approver of hahaf-hahaf = Druion Druius Kasax Eliox

Subject: Revised commission scheme — heads up

Hi all,

Quick note before Thursday's session: the new sales-commission scheme for Velaro Systems goes live next quarter. Short version — lower base multiplier, bigger accelerators above 110% of target, and renewals finally count. Dario's team has modelled the impact per region; nobody's worse off at plan. Please brief your departments after the announcement, not before. There's one piece of context I need you to hold confidentially.

confidential, badup-hawef: The finance team signed off on a budget of $12.8 million for Project Eliael. The renewal with Wenaxix Foods closes at $44.4 million a year, 49 percent above the last contract.